Chels5177 answered:

1. Your sensor on the top or bottom of your TV might be in a bad spot so you just have to move it facing you.
2. The batteries on your wii remote might be dead, you can check it by pressing the home button on the remote then you will see if the batteries are low

nintendopony360 answered:

First, try moving your sensor. You might have it too high or too low. If that doesn't work, try checking your Wii Remote. Is the blue light on? Press the HOME Button to check your batteries. If those don't work, I don't know what to tell you. The first Just Dance had some minor and major issues and one of them is the bad score tracking. As a result of the score tracking, the best an average person would be able to get is OK. I hope this helped!
